The Chevrolet Express, a minibus produced from 2002 to 2016, stands out as a reliable and versatile vehicle designed for both passenger transport and heavy-duty tasks. With its robust diesel engine, spacious interior, and durable construction, this vehicle is an excellent choice for those seeking a dependable workhorse or a comfortable people carrier. Below, we delve into the key features, pros, and cons of the Chevrolet Express to help you understand why it remains a popular choice even after its production ended.
At the heart of the Chevrolet Express lies a powerful 6.6-liter V8 diesel engine, capable of producing 260 horsepower and 525 N*m of torque. This engine, equipped with turbocharging and direct fuel injection, ensures smooth acceleration and ample power for both city driving and highway cruising. The automatic 4-speed transmission further enhances the driving experience, offering seamless gear shifts and reliable performance. With rear-wheel drive, the Express provides excellent traction, making it suitable for various road conditions.
The Chevrolet Express boasts a spacious and practical design, with a length of 5560 mm, a width of 2360 mm, and a height of 2040 mm. Its generous wheelbase of 3410 mm ensures stability and a comfortable ride, even when fully loaded. The minibus features five doors, providing easy access to its interior, which can accommodate up to 752 liters of cargo in its trunk. The ground clearance of 206 mm makes it capable of handling rough terrains, while the 245/70/R17 wheels contribute to its rugged appeal.
Inside, the Chevrolet Express offers a functional and comfortable cabin, designed to meet the needs of both drivers and passengers. The independent front suspension and leaf spring rear suspension work together to provide a smooth ride, even on uneven surfaces. Safety is prioritized with front and rear disc brakes, ensuring reliable stopping power. While the vehicle lacks some modern safety features like advanced driver-assistance systems, its sturdy build and dependable braking system make it a safe choice for its class.
The Chevrolet Express has several strengths that make it a standout option. Its powerful diesel engine delivers excellent performance and fuel efficiency, while its spacious interior and large cargo capacity make it ideal for both passenger transport and heavy-duty tasks. The rear-wheel drive and high ground clearance further enhance its versatility, allowing it to tackle challenging terrains with ease.
However, there are a few drawbacks to consider. The 4-speed automatic transmission, while reliable, may feel outdated compared to modern vehicles with more gears. Additionally, the lack of advanced safety features and infotainment systems might be a downside for those seeking a more contemporary driving experience. Despite these limitations, the Chevrolet Express remains a solid choice for those prioritizing durability and practicality over luxury.
